Statistical distribution of long-term change rates in 395 data-rich sites with dissolved oxygen and water temperature data for at least 25 years. Rates of change for water temperature (e) were quantified using Theil–Sen slopes from the R package openair; the ‘deseason’ option was used to account for potentially important seasonal influences. DO sat was estimated using the ‘calc_DO_sat’ function from the stream Metabolizer R package 157. Positive and negative rates indicate increasing and decreasing trends, respectively. Only about 50% of the sites showed increasing water temperature (e) and decreasing dissolved oxygen (d), lower than the reported >70% in the United States and Central Europe rivers 97 and predominantly decreasing dissolved oxygen in the global survey 32. These contrasting results highlight the complexity of climate change on water quality and data scarcity challenges in water quality.
